Axalto to use Telespree software on
GSM SIM cards
Feb.
11, 2004 -AUSTIN, TexasAxalto, formerly Schlumberger Smart Cards
& Terminals, entered a strategic marketing alliance with Telespree Communications
to deliver Telesprees self-service wireless automation software on
Axaltos GSM SIM cards.
According to the agreement, Axalto will add Telespreeâs Self-Service
Set-Up applet to its Customer SIM Card Library. Self-Service Set-Up,
which was jointly developed by Telespree and VeriSign Inc., guides consumers
through an interactive process that manages wireless device activation
and reactivation, customer account set-up, ongoing account maintenance,
rate plan changes and promotions using only the mobile device.
Self-service is the way to go, because people prefer doing to waiting,
said Dale Sperrazza, vice president of MobileCom at Axalto. Like automated
online support or ATMs, Self-Service Set-Up will help mobile operators
lower their administration costs and increase customer satisfaction
at the same time.
Axalto and Telespree will target wireless carriers and value-added service
providers in North America.
